Got to checking out my LS7 preinstall....and found...

..a plastic pipe running from the Cannister Purge Solenoid to ????? swinging free eek

The Purge solenoid end is clipped in fine, but on examining the other end I notice a small thin-walled ally tube inside the clip looks like it has sheared off something!

Not knowing these motors I dont know where to look to find 'the other end' and where it presumably connects to, to see what damage has been done, and then how I am going to fix it! Arrgh!

Must have got hooked at some point in my small garage - well it has been nearly 2 years being moved around...!

Any advice would be gratefully received!

If you assume it is the right length and no more then there must be a limited number of places it will reach.

Case of waving it around until you find its home.

The alternative is that it is just a vent pipe designed to hang down below the engine. The ali insert could be a one way valve or drilled like a carb jet to just allow a small air flow.

Just taken a look at mine and the plastic pipe from the bottom of the purge solenoid passes over the top of the engine and into the inlet manifold (on the drivers side - just at the air intake, directly downstream of the throttle body)
